    PAL Adaptive Swim Scholarship: for Low-Income Special Needs Families

    This form places you on the PAL Scholarship Interest List. Once applications open, families will be notified by email and will need to provide documentation to verify eligibility for low-income support. Scholarships provide funding for adaptive swim lessons, helping children ages 3–18 build confidence, safety, and life-saving skills in and around the water.
  • This is the PAL Scholarship Interest List. Once you submit this form, you will receive an email notification when scholarship applications officially open May 1st.
